Wednesday, June 27, 2012 Earthquake

The earthquake hit El Salvador on Wednesday, June 27, 2012 at 06:30 UTC with a magnitude of 5.7. The closest known location in the current dataset is Ahuachapán (El Salvador - SV), about 16.4 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ude -89.967 and latitude 13.834.
